To create a data table using phpMyAdmin, the following steps are essential: Connect to the database and click the New tab. Name the table and select the storage engine (InnoDB recommended). Add column details by clicking the Add Column button, including column name, data type, whether to allow null values, and other properties. Select one or more columns as primary keys. Click the Save button to create tables and columns.

Field operation guide in MySQL: Add, modify, and delete fields. Add field: ALTER TABLE table_name ADD column_name data_type [NOT NULL] [DEFAULT default_value] [PRIMARY KEY] [AUTO_INCREMENT] Modify field: ALTER TABLE table_name MODIFY column_name data_type [NOT NULL] [DEFAULT default_value] [PRIMARY KEY]

The integrity constraints of Oracle databases can ensure data accuracy, including: NOT NULL: null values are prohibited; UNIQUE: guarantee uniqueness, allowing a single NULL value; PRIMARY KEY: primary key constraint, strengthen UNIQUE, and prohibit NULL values; FOREIGN KEY: maintain relationships between tables, foreign keys refer to primary table primary keys; CHECK: limit column values according to conditions.

Nested queries are a way to include another query in one query. They are mainly used to retrieve data that meets complex conditions, associate multiple tables, and calculate summary values or statistical information. Examples include finding employees above average wages, finding orders for a specific category, and calculating the total order volume for each product. When writing nested queries, you need to follow: write subqueries, write their results to outer queries (referenced with alias or AS clauses), and optimize query performance (using indexes).
